Belgian fries with Brussels Ketjep!
Belgium is famous for it’s delicious beers, chocolate and fries. Both tourists and locals like to stuff their faces with these yummie goodies. And our fries, we like to eat them with a greasy sauce. In Belgium we’ve got a large variety of sauces to choose from. The classic mayonnaise, the sweet ketchup, the exotic samouraï and many other colourful and tasty dips.
Brussels Ketjep is a Belgian brand of sauces, imagined by a Brussels ‘ketje’ (kid). Maybe you’ve spotted them at a restaurant or in a supermarket? Their branding is fun and they taste great with a burger, fries and even make Brussels sprouts tasteful! Their Ketjep is made with extra tomatoes, their Mayo is a real classic and their Mostoed (mustard) makes your tastebuds happy as a hippo. Specialities include Vismet (tartar sauce), Dallas (for Dikkenekke), Cowboy (BBQ sauce) and 1620 (a mysterious sauce).
